Transaction 91bc102fae9b62b70982ea913beaa0605b259aa4e7f652b1b5d4b3bc1e5cc343

1 Input
2 Outputs
  • 91bc102fae9b62b70982ea913beaa0605b259aa4e7f652b1b5d4b3bc1e5cc343:0
  • value  2660000
    address  3AP2ZJfKugPZNmVdVpDQdeTJUqd8BHj7pX
  • 91bc102fae9b62b70982ea913beaa0605b259aa4e7f652b1b5d4b3bc1e5cc343:1
  • value  120308570
    address  1H8PPGY6ijyDAz24tdn66SPFfxiZdM4kC6